Family Services & Advocacy

Focus Points employs two Family Advocates who work with individuals and families to help them access services in the community, including health care.  The Family Advocates work with each family to design a program to help them deal with the challenges they are facing. If Focus Points doesn’t have a program needed by the family, they can be referred to another agency that may be able to help.
Services offered include:

  • CHP+ and Medicaid application assistance -- Focus Points is a Presumptive Eligibility site and can help families enroll in these programs.
  • Medical Homes – Help with finding a family doctor or clinic that will be a family’s main source for health care
  • Nutrition and Food Access – Focus Points offers nutrition classes and can arrange enrollment in the SNAP food assistance program.
  • Utility Assistance – Families can apply for help with utility bills if they live in the 80205 or 80216 zip codes or are enrolled in a program at Focus Points
  • Children’s Health Clinic – A free healthcare clinic for children held on a weekly basis
  • Active Families – Zumba and other exercise programs for the whole family
  • Notary Public – Certification of documents
  • Gardening – classes and plots in the garden next to Focus Points
  • Community Resources – Assistance with finding help from other agencies
